Transaction 2240260ea899abb52dd641042009099365268b76735ff313416ae4c00a422505
1 Input
1 Output
-
2240260ea899abb52dd641042009099365268b76735ff313416ae4c00a422505:0
- value
- 5580797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6140cef7e5fedc3236adab6ce14ef6fd06736c0 OP_EQUAL
- address
- 3MCxYjLDqgzM5QxapCb4DnCZ5CeYq4RBwc